Wal-Mart Canada will open five new Supercentres in Alberta on Sept. 19, bringing the total number of Wal-Mart Supercentres across Canada to 17 by month's end. The stores offer a full line of groceries, including the Your Fresh Market concept, which includes ready-to-eat products such as lasagna, ribs, deli trays and rotisserie chicken, all prepared onsite. They also feature Canadian-produced beef, veal, chicken and pork; specifically, the Alberta Supercentres will sell Paradise Valley free-range pork and Diamond Willow organic beef, produced locally in Wainwright and Pincher Creek, respectively. Wal-Mart Canada plans to have a total of 28 Supercentres open across Canada by early 2008.
